UV Degradation and the Oro Valley Window Replacement Cycle

Arizona's intense sun creates a predictable, high-value demand driver that outpaces normal wear and tear.

The primary economic engine for window installation in Oro Valley isn't storm damage or dated aesthetics—it's solar degradation. With over 310 days of annual sunshine and high UV exposure, the seals, finishes, and even the insulating gas within double-pane windows break down years faster than in temperate climates. This creates a consistent 7-12 year replacement cycle for homes built during the area's major growth periods (1990s-2000s). Homeowners aren't just fixing a draft; they're investing in UV-blocking low-E glass to protect expensive interior finishes, furniture, and artwork from fading. This transforms the sale from a commodity repair into a premium home preservation project, supporting average ticket prices 25% above national norms. Contractors who lead with solar heat gain coefficient (SHGC) data and can demonstrate protection against infrared and ultraviolet light close deals faster and at higher margins in this market.

  • Seal failure from thermal expansion/contraction is accelerated, leading to fogging and reduced insulation.
  • Homeowners are proactively researching spectrally selective low-E coatings to reduce fading.
  • Replacement is often timed with exterior paint or stucco refresh cycles for efficiency.
  • Energy efficiency rebates and tax credits are a secondary motivator for the upgrade.

Monsoon Season and the Demand for Impact-Resistant Window Upgrades

Seasonal weather patterns drive a specific, high-margin product upgrade cycle.

While Oro Valley is not coastal, the annual Arizona monsoon season (June-September) brings powerful dust storms (haboobs) and occasional severe thunderstorms with damaging wind and flying debris. This seasonal pattern has educated homeowners on the value of impact-resistant glass, not just for hurricanes but for localized storm protection. The demand spike occurs in the spring, as homeowners prepare their properties pre-monsoon. This creates a distinct sales window for contractors offering laminated glass or applied film solutions. Insurance incentives are less common here than in Florida, so the sale hinges on peace of mind and property protection. Contractors who bundle window upgrades with other monsoon-prep services (e.g., securing outdoor furniture, inspecting sealants) can increase their average ticket size and become the go-to provider for seasonal home hardening in the area.

UV Degradation Shortens Material Lifespan in Sun Belt Markets

Ultraviolet radiation is a silent destroyer of building materials that operates continuously in high-sun markets. UV exposure breaks down the polymer chains in roofing materials, sealants, exterior paint, vinyl siding, and composite decking, causing embrittlement, color fade, and eventual structural failure. The cumulative UV exposure in arid, high-altitude, and southern-latitude markets can be 2-3x that of northern or heavily overcast regions, proportionally accelerating material degradation.

For service providers, UV-driven degradation creates a replacement cycle that is both predictable and non-deferrable. Unlike cosmetic improvements that homeowners can postpone, UV-degraded roofing and compromised sealants create water intrusion risk that escalates with each passing month. Lead buyers in high-UV markets benefit from a steady stream of maintenance-driven leads that require professional assessment — homeowners cannot easily evaluate UV damage severity without an expert inspection, making every lead a potential multi-thousand-dollar project.

Building Trust with Owners of Older Properties

Owners of aging and historic properties are among the most cautious buyers in the service market. Many have been burned by contractors who underestimated the complexity of working with older construction methods, non-standard materials, or concealed conditions. Winning their business requires demonstrating specific experience with older buildings, not just general contracting competence.

The trust-building process for older property owners follows a predictable pattern. They want to see evidence of similar past work, prefer detailed written assessments over quick verbal estimates, and value honesty about potential complications more than optimistic pricing. Service providers who invest in portfolio documentation, detailed scoping processes, and transparent change-order policies find that older property owners become their most loyal and highest-referring customer segment.

The Case for Geographic Specialization in Lead Buying

Service businesses that concentrate their lead acquisition in a defined geographic territory consistently outperform those that accept leads across broad, dispersed areas. The advantages compound across every aspect of operations: reduced drive time between jobs, stronger neighborhood brand recognition, more concentrated review profiles, and deeper knowledge of local building codes, HOA requirements, and permitting processes.

Geographic specialization also improves lead conversion. When a provider can reference completed projects on the customer's own street or in their subdivision, trust builds immediately. When scheduling allows same-day or next-day estimates because the provider is already working nearby, speed-to-lead improves without additional investment. The most successful lead buyers treat territory selection as their most important strategic decision, choosing areas where they can achieve dominant market share rather than spreading thin across an entire metro area.
